It is with great sorrow that I share with you the repose of mitred archpriest Laurence Girard, who established many parishes (including St.Xenia's in Methuen,MA) and who served all up and down the East Coast of the United States as supply priest, missionary, and friend. Fr. Laurence worked tirelessly for all God's people. It was not unusual for him to work all day as a CRNA, serve Vigil, and then go to someone's home and fix their plumbing or for him to take people out for Chinese food when they needed a lift. I am personally grateful to Fr. Andrei from the St. Gregory the Theologian parish in Tampa, who brought Fr. Laurence Holy Communion every day toward the end of the night, and Fr. Kyril Williams of Holy Trinity Church in SafetyHarbor, who did so much to comfort Fr. Laurence and his family.
Fr. Laurence leaves behind his beloved Matushka Marina (Maureen), his children Maria Kasarda, Yvette Girard, and Paul Girard, his son-in-law Peter Kasarda and daughter-in-law Jamie Girard, and ten grandchildren.
May his memory be eternal.
Funeral services will be held at Holy Trinity Monastery.
Monday, January 16 Panihida at 8:00 PM Tuesday, January 17 Liturgy for the Departed at 6:00 AM Funeral at 8:30 AM Burial will take place at Holy Trinity Cemetery
